Good drainage is key to winter survival. Lift planters off the frozen ground, and make sure the soil is light enough to allow good drainage. Birdbaths should be brought indoors or turned upside down. We offer a one-year replacement guarantee on all of our Blooming Stone. Hypertufa has a solid history of over 100 years. Here at Blooming Stone, weve been sent pictures of 15 and 21 year-old planters in Calgary, Alberta (zone 3) and other gardens with challenging winters. The planters were the shape of our Graceful Pots.
